S8 Explained: What is it and Why Does It Matter?
S8, also known as this Batch Standard , represents an important evolution in automation technology. Essentially , it’s a technique of defining and executing batches within various industrial systems, like processing facilities . Historically, batch processes were often handled with custom-built solutions – creating complexity and poor interoperability. S8 provides a unified approach, allowing different equipment from various vendors to communicate effectively . This advantage dramatically improves adaptability , minimizes spending, and enhances efficiency within the production environment. Hence, understanding S8 is becoming increasingly vital for engineers involved in automation and industrial automation .

Exploring the Functionality of S8 in Detail
Delving deeper into the features of S8 reveals a powerful system designed for managing industrial processes. At its core, S8, or Batch Standard, offers a standardized framework allowing companies to model and execute batch-oriented operations. It provides a modular approach where “equipment” can be broken down into modules which are then organized into "unit procedures" and subsequently assembled as “recipes.” This facilitates greater flexibility, allowing for quick adjustments to processes without extensive rework. Key benefits include improved adaptability, reduced development time, and enhanced visibility into the entire production cycle.
- S8 allows for the creation of reusable process templates.
- It supports equipment-agnostic models, simplifying system changes.
- The standard promotes collaboration between engineering teams.
